In March, Silicon Prairie News covered Metro Community College’s new initiative, which launches this fall, to train students to be bioscience lab technicians.
The move came from a realization that Nebraska, despite hosting a variety of biotech companies, doesn’t have enough of a workforce — a common problem across industries in the state.
Back then, the program’s new biotech lab was still under construction at MCC’s Elkhorn Valley Campus. But ahead of its official October 1 unveiling, Silicon Prairie News was invited back by MCC for an exclusive behind-the-scenes look at the completed facility.
